Resources For Kids PDF Print E-mail

If you're here in the library, click on the name of the database you'd like to use.  If you're visiting us from outside of the library, click on the library card lib_smdrkp_logo to access our resources!

 

24 hour/7 day a week online help from real librarians!

 

AtoZ the USA lib_smdrkp_logo- Includes tons of facts about each of our 50 states and 5 territories. Find maps, state flags & seals, population information, state symbols and more!

 

KYVL for Kid's Portal - see KYVL as it was meant - just for you!


KYVL lib_smdrkp_logo – Includes all kinds of cool, useful databases: Searchasaurus, Grolier Encyclopedia, EBSCO Animals, Funk & Wagnalls New World Encyclopedia, MAS Ultra - School Edition, Middle Search Plus, Primary Search Online


Learning Express Library lib_smdrkp_logo - Sharpen your skills with study tools, practice tests, and more

 

Literary Reference Centerlib_smdrkp_logo - Author biographies and information about famous books

 

NoveList Plus lib_smdrkp_logo - Get book recommendations, or find that hard-to-remember book that you read a few years ago

 

Opposing Viewpoints Resource Center lib_smdrkp_logo - Find information about both sides of hot topics

 

Points of View Reference Center lib_smdrkp_logo - Search for articles about current events

 

Science Resource Center lib_smdrkp_logo - Find scientific articles on every subject from Anatomy to Zoology

 

Student Research Center lib_smdrkp_logo - An article search engine designed just for middle and high school students

Resources for Educators PDF Print E-mail

If you would like to have a librarian locate books for a specific unit, just call the library and a librarian will be glad to pull a selection of books and other materials and notify you when your materials are ready. (Please allow 1 week for processing your request.)  We are in the process of developing an online form for this service, so watch this page for new developments!

Have a librarian visit your school! The Youth Services librarians will come visit your classroom, with services ranging from story times for younger children to booktalks for teens. Call (606) 329-0518, ext. 1301, to schedule an appointment.

Resources for Parents PDF Print E-mail

Looking for resources to help your child learn to love books and reading? Make the library your first stop! We have everything from board books for babies to chapter books for tweens and teens.

Does your child’s school participate in the Accelerated Reader program? The Youth Services department maintains AR lists from many area schools – check with a librarian to see if your child’s school provides a list.  Many schools now subscribe to all of the AR tests that the company has, and many of our library books are AR books.  You can find out if a book is included in the Accelerated Reader program using AR Bookfinder, which will also tell you the level and points of the book you are searching for.
